Abstract

A catcher's mask comprises a two-piece plastic shell composed of a rigid front shell and a rigid rear shell. The front and rear shells are connected by a strap harness attached to the front shell and have padding assemblies. The front shell has ventilation holes including ear holes positioned over the wearer's ears and a full jaw protector integrally formed as part of front shell. A wire faceguard is removably attached to the front shell extending over the ear holes. A top upper member of the faceguard comprises a center bar part, a left side bar part bent upwardly with respect to the center bar part to form a left eyebrow area, and a right side bar part bent upwardly with respect to the center bar part to form a right eyebrow area. The rear shell has a concave padding assembly comprised of a concave TPU shock absorbing layer, and a nested concave comfort layer.

Claims (29)

1. A catcher's mask comprising:

a two-piece plastic shell composed of a front shell and a rear shell, the front shell being rigid and composed of plastic, the rear shell being rigid, concave, and composed of plastic, the front shell and a rear shell joined by an elastic strap harness, the two-piece plastic shell being adapted to receive and protect the head of a wearer;

the front shell having an inner surface, an outer surface, a front region, a crown region, a rear region, a left side region, and a right side region;

the front shell having two ear holes in the left region and two ear holes in the right region;

the front shell further having a face opening defined by a top front edge, a left front edge, and a right front edge;

the front shell further having a rear opening partially defined by a rear edge;

a full jaw protector integrally formed with the front shell and having an inner surface, a ventilation hole on the left side of the jaw protector, and a ventilation hole on the right side of the jaw protector;

a face guard removably attached to the front shell, the face guard comprising:

a plurality of wire members joined together to form a protective grid, adapted to cover at least the face opening;

the plurality of wire members comprising a top horizontal upper member and a bottom horizontal upper member;

the plurality of wire members further comprising a top horizontal lower member, a middle horizontal lower member, a bottom horizontal lower member, and a first vertical member connecting the top horizontal lower member, middle horizontal lower member, and bottom horizontal lower member;

the plurality of wire members further comprising a second vertical member and a third vertical member connecting the bottom horizontal upper member and top horizontal lower member;

wherein the bottom horizontal upper member and top horizontal lower member define a vision gap therebetween; and

wherein the top upper member comprises a center bar part, a left side bar part bent upwardly with respect to the center bar part to form a left eyebrow area, and a right side bar part bent upwardly with respect to the center bar part to form a right eyebrow area.

2. The catcher's mask of claim 1 wherein the left eyebrow area and right eyebrow area are positioned above the top front edge of the face opening.

3. The catcher's mask of claim 1 , wherein the left side bar part and right side bar part are bent upwardly to such an extent that they are above the center bar part by at least a multiple of a diameter of the center bar part.

4. The catcher's mask of claim 1 further comprising:

a chin pad removably attached to the inner surface of the full jaw protector to register approximately with the mental protuberance of the chin of the wearer;

the chin pad curved to conform to an inner curvature of the full jaw protector.

5. The catcher's mask of claim 4 wherein the chin pad comprises a roughly rectangular foam pad having sides tapering from a base to a peak.

6. The catcher's mask of claim 1 wherein the top upper member, bottom upper member and bottom lower member are adapted to extend substantially past the left edge and the right edge of the face opening to meet at or beyond the ear holes, thereby being adapted to extend the face guard over the ear holes and protect an area surrounding the ear holes.

7. A catcher's mask comprising a front shell and a rear shell attached to the front shell by an elastic strap harness, the front shell having an integral full jaw protector, and a face guard attached to the front shell, the face guard having a left side bar part and a right side bar part, said left side bar part and right side bar part being bent upward with respect to a center bar part to form left and right eyebrow protective areas that are substantially above a top edge of a face opening of the front shell.

8. The catcher's mask of claim 7 wherein the left side bar part and right side bar part are bent upwardly to such an extent that they are above the center bar part by at least a multiple of a diameter of the center bar part.

9. A catcher's mask comprising:

a front shell having a face opening and an integral full jaw protector;

a rear shell attached to the front shell by an elastic strap harness; and

a face guard attached to the front shell;

wherein the face guard has left and right bar parts bent upward with respect to a center bar part to form left and right eyebrow protective areas that are substantially above a top edge of the face opening of the front shell.

10. The catcher's mask of claim 9 wherein the left and right bar parts are bent upwardly to such an extent that they are above the center bar part by at least a multiple of a diameter of the center bar part.
